Position Purpose:

 

The Client Associate enhances the client experience by providing exceptional client service, supporting branch functions as needed, assisting in safeguarding client assets, and serving as administrative and operational support to Financial Advisors.  The Client Associate is responsible for understanding firm policies, procedures and digital capabilities that will allow them to interact with Financial Advisor teams as well as new and existing clients.  In order to perform daily business activities, the Client Associate may be required to have or obtain Series 7 and 66 (or 63 and 65) licenses. 

 

Responsibilities

Primary duties will include: 

  • Maintain existing client relationships through the processing of client requests, resolving client inquiries, and making sure key client information and documentation is up to date
  • Conduct outreach to maintain strong relationships with client base and identify Firm services and solutions, such as digital, online access and cash management offerings, that support clients’ needs
  • Onboard new client accounts, which includes the collection of required documentation and client information
  • Support the team’s marketing strategy by maintaining marketing materials, including digital and social media platforms, and planning client events and seminars
  • Prepare financial reports, spreadsheets, and other materials for client meetings
  • Regularly seek opportunities to use firm resources for peer sharing and collaborating with Financial Advisors
  • Proactively participate in firm initiatives directed by local management
  • Actively engage in available training and education programs to maintain current status on policies, procedures, and risk awareness
  • Input orders on behalf of Financial Advisor
  • Perform administrative duties that support Financial Advisors in daily business practices, including but not limited to telephone coverage, business travel arrangements, coordination of client meetings, prepare travel & expense reports, and file & calendar maintenance
  • Maintains prompt and regular attendance.
